Output ea13821f7eab74759a8db8a77c4515bb07bedddd2026b3dfcdfe6c4daf27ee95:0

value
2110000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fbf16ad643f683aa21a04f657359fd68a35f05 OP_EQUAL
address
3DitFywikRpkm1DQXauSUYya6H5eWh7BgF
transaction
ea13821f7eab74759a8db8a77c4515bb07bedddd2026b3dfcdfe6c4daf27ee95
confirmations
177739
spent
true